About This Position

MISSION CONTRIBUTION:

To advance Goodwill’s mission through the efficient and cost-effective operation and stewardship of the Goodwill Good Neighbor Center (GGC) to maximize profitability and increase training opportunities. Also, provides direction, job training, and support of GGC team members concerning the proper and safe handling of goods, leading to increased revenues for mission services funding.

SUMMARY:

Under the supervision of the TLC GGC, the ATL is responsible for the following aspects of operating a GGC.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

  1. Ensures and provides open and honest communication that encourages that all team members do not place themselves, donors or customers in harm’s way.
  2. Communicates and supports Goodwill’s drug-free workplace, strives for and maintains a positive work environment following Goodwill’s Core Values and Guiding Principles.
  3. Understands represents Goodwill’s zero tolerance for harassment, substance abuse, workplace violence, failure to report medical incidents (work or non-work related), and theft or other related offenses.
  4. Ensures 100% world-class customer service.
  5. Under the supervision of the GGC TLC, the ATL assists with the hiring, training, development, supervision, and evaluation of team members within the framework of Goodwill policies and procedures and job descriptions.
  6. Assists with operating the GGC within budgeted expense to revenue ratios and donor value.
  7. Ensures good stewardship of all donations, through proper handling and processing of incoming donation flow in and out of the GGC in accordance with Goodwill policies and procedures.
  8. Under the supervision of the GGC TLC, the ATL schedules/maintains labor and payroll in accordance with established policies and procedures.
  9. Responsible for image, maintenance, loss prevention, safety, and security of the GGC in accordance with established policies and procedures.
  10. Under supervision of GGC TLC, ATL is responsible for ordering and maintaining supplies and all other Goodwill property in a secure manner in accordance with established budget and practices.
  11. Under the supervision of the GGC TLC, the ATL is responsible for:
    1. Cash handling
    2. Comment cards
    3. Monthly Safety Site Inspection
    4. Incident/Accident reports
    5. Petty Cash and Expense Reports
    6. Purchase and supply orders
    7. Quarterly PLU Reports and analysis
    8. Team Meeting Minutes
    9. Transfer and Rotation Report (TANDR)
    10. Weekly Scheduler with two weeks scheduled for all team members
    11. WESA Reports completed in an accurate and timely manner
    12. Work requests (Facility Maintenance and Information Support)
  12. Maintains compliance with Commission on Accreditation of Rehabilitation Facility (CARF) standards.
  13. Keeps informed of product knowledge, industry trends, and competitive pricing through comparative shopping of competitors (e.g., full or discount retail, consignment, and second-hand thrift.)
  14. Performs assigned duties and management responsibilities within the framework of our Guiding Principles and Core Values.
  15. Attends in-service and related training as assigned by the GGC TLC.
  16. May be asked to participate in activities outside of Goodwill.
  17. Performs other duties as assigned by the GGC TLC.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S:

  1. Minimum of two years of management/supervisory experience in a business (retail) setting preferred.
  2. High School Diploma or GED required.
  3. Strong leadership, interpersonal, and verbal and written communication skills.
  4. Basic computer skills.
  5. Must have a reliable means of transportation.

P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S:

  1. Able to bend, reach and stand for extensive periods of time and lift up to (40) forty pounds. May be required to lift heavier goods/items with the assistance of another team member.
  2. Able to perform tasks that require repetitive motion, i.e., tagging or hanging clothes. Manual dexterity is required.

SPECIAL REQUIREMENTS:

  1. To support store operations and leadership coverage, ATLs are expected to participate in both opening and closing responsibilities each week. Specifically, each ATL should be available to open the store at least twice weekly, including a minimum of one confirmed opening shift. Similarly, they should be scheduled to close the store at least twice weekly, with at least one confirmed closing shift. This balanced approach ensures that each ATL contributes to key operational timeframes across the week.
  2. This position is safety-sensitive and requires drug testing.
  3. This role may require access to facility keys and alarm systems.

CRITICAL PERFORMANCE FACTORS (CPFS)

  1. Efficiency (Location vs goal)
  2. Transaction Value (Location vs goal)
  3. Donor Value (Location vs goal)
  4. Sales per Labor Hour vs LY (Location vs goal)
  5. Sales vs Budget (Location vs goal)
  6. Payroll as a Percent of Revenue (Location vs goal)
  7. Budgeted Profit vs Actual Profit (Location vs goal)
  8. Retention (New Hire 90-day retention and annual retention vs LY)
  9. Role Model Worker % of TMs (# TMs that are RMW/MA vs non-RMW by %) vs goal
  10. Customer Service (Internal and External)
  11. Change Round up as a % of Transactions (>30% and higher than previous year)
  12. Administration - Performance management/Training (zero overdue)
  13. Reporting-Quarterly Business Unit, Team Meeting Minutes, Safety, Over/Short
  14. Image - Operations - GGC Internal Audit metric score
  15. Safety – GGC Safety metric score
